1. What is the primary chemical difference between natural and synthetic upholstery fibers? - A) Natural fibers are cellulose-based, while synthetic fibers are protein-based. - B) Natural fibers are polymer-based, while synthetic fibers are cellulose-based. - C) Natural fibers are protein-based, while synthetic fibers are polymerbased. - D) Natural fibers are carbohydrate-based, while synthetic fibers are silicate-based. Answer: C) Natural fibers are protein-based, while synthetic fibers are polymer-based. Rationale: Natural fibers, such as wool and silk, are composed of various proteins, whereas synthetic fibers, like nylon and polyester, are made of polymers derived from petrochemicals. 2. Which test can determine the heat sensitivity of a fiber? - A) Burn test - B) Chemical test - C) Solubility test - D) Abrasion resistance test Answer: A) Burn test Rationale: The burn test involves applying a flame to a fiber to observe how it reacts to heat, which helps in identifying fibers that are sensitive to high temperatures. 3. During the manufacturing process, which factor is crucial for determining the durability of the upholstery fabric? - A) The weave pattern - B) The dyeing process - C) The fiber length - D) The finishing treatments Answer: A) The weave pattern Rationale: The weave pattern of the fabric significantly affects its durability, with tighter weaves generally providing more strength and resistance to wear.
